JACKSON — The oldest ski area in New Hampshire and one of the oldest in the country is closing.

Owned by the Fichera family since 1996, Black Mountain Ski Area competed in an increasingly corporate era as a small, independent area beloved by generations of families for its friendly trails, sunny exposure and protected topography.
